Gartmore House might look like a quintessentially traditional Scottish manor home from the outside but take a step inside and you’ll discover how Gartmore House has been transformed over the years. From family home to army barracks to a school, this atmospheric house has lived many lives throughout its history but has since found its niche as a provider of arts, crafts, and activity holidays.

Nestled within the stunning Loch Lomond and the Trossachs National Park and set in 100 acres of private land, this beautiful 18th century property is the ideal place to enjoy an art, craft, and activity holiday.
